The cause of snubb'cr inoperabil'ity was due to a loss of

. hydraulic fluid. 'Ihc cause of fluid loss is presently

. . under investigation.

ANALYSIS OF The safety significance of tis occurrence was a partial O CCU.Y.E.NCE : Icss of the seismic rer,trnining ability for the ts o affected systccs. 1:ad the plant suffered a design bases carthouake, the probability that these two systems would hz.ve suffered structural damage was increased.

CORRECTIVE The failed units were replaced with units that were rebuilt ACTION: with ethylene propylene (Parker Grade E652-90) seal material.
